Judging will focus on originality, creativity, command of the English language and understanding of the basic reasons animal use is necessary in biomedical research. Groups endorsing CARE-Utah's essay project include health-care agencies; medical, veterinary hospital and pharmaceutical associations; Salt Lake County and city health departments; Brigham Young University, the University of Utah and the Laboratory Animal Research Center of Utah State University. ' 'The Animal-Human Team: Partners in Medical Progress for the Benefit of Both" is the topic for the fourth annual essay contest sponsored spon-sored by the Committee for Animals in Research and Education in Utah (CARE-Utah), a community communi-ty group which supports medical research re-search using animals. Three finalists will be chosen from Utah high school students who write the best essays on the role humane animal research has played in medical advances. Students in public, private or parochial schools are eligible to enter. The first place winner will receive a $500 cash award; second and third place winners will each receive $100. Entries should be no longer than 750 words and must be postmarked by April 9. A cover sheet, listing the student's name, address, telephone number and school must be included. includ-ed.
